A precision cylindrical housing in pneumatic/hydraulic cylinders that guides piston movement and contains pressurized fluid.
| Parameter | Typical range | Notes & selection driver |
|---|---|---|
| Straightness | ≤0.1mm/m | |
| Bore Diameter | 10-500mm | |
| Surface Finish | Ra 0.2-0.8μm | |
| Wall Thickness | 2-25mm | |
| Pressure Rating | 1-35MPa | |
| Temperature Range | -20°C to 200°C |
Ranges are indicative industry figures for RFQ preparation, not a supplier commitment. Confirm every value and standard with the legal manufacturer before ordering.

Honed tubes have a precisely finished internal surface (Ra 0.2-0.8μm) for optimal sealing, while chrome plated tubes have a hard chromium layer (20-40μm) applied to the ID for enhanced wear and corrosion resistance. Many industrial cylinders use both processes.
Wall thickness is determined by operating pressure, safety factor (typically 4:1), material yield strength, and bore diameter. Use Barlow's formula: t = (P × D) / (2 × S × E) where P=pressure, D=bore, S=material strength, E=efficiency factor.
Scoring results from contamination, misalignment, inadequate lubrication, or piston seal failure. Prevention includes proper filtration (10μm or better), correct rod alignment, appropriate fluid viscosity, and regular maintenance of seals and wipers.
